Product description The M1145-L Day/Night Fixed Network IP Camera from Axis Communications is a feature-packed surveillance camera that can be used as a stand-alone unit, integrated into a NVR or NAS surveillance system, or wired to an alarm panel. It uses a 1/3" RGB CMOS progressive-scan CMOS image sensor and a 3-10.5mm variable focus lens to capture images with resolutions of up to 1920x1080 at 30fps. The lens features motorized zoom and focus that allows the user to adjust the setting from the imbedded VMS software. While this is not a true pan/tilt/zoom camera, it does have digital ePTZ functionality. The software can digitally zoom in anywhere in the camera's field of view, and while zoomed pan and tilt through the FoV. Program multiple preset positions and guard-tours to increase the level of security.Infrared LEDs, inconspicuously concealed behind a tinted cover, give the camera a night vision range of up to 50'. The intensity of the LEDs can be adjusted based on where the camera is positioned to get the maximum surveillance coverage without causing an area to become flooded which can reduce image clarity and contrast. Most of the features and functions of the camera are completely configurable so you can tailor its performance to your needs. Multiple recording modes, media streams, motion-detection zones, privacy mask zones, exposure zones, and adjustable image settings let you adapt the camera image and recording to whatever location and conditions you put it in. You can access the camera from most web browsers, but Internet Explorer on Windows is recommended for full compatibility. Program multiple users, with their own password, and limit or grant access to all the features on a per-user basis from live-view only, all the way up to full administrator permissions. Save your files to a remotely-located NVR or NAS, or to the on-board microSD card slot. The camera supports cards up to 64GB. - Hardware
-
- 1/2.9" progressive scan RGB CMOS image sensor
- 3-10.5mm, f/1.4 varifocal P-iris lens with 95 - 34° horizontal angle of view
- Motorized zoom and focus, manually adjust through OSD. This is not an auto-zoom camera
- IR LEDs, with variable intensity, with maximum night vision range of 50'
- Compact design weighs just 9.2oz
- Software
-
- Up to 1920 x 1080 resolution at 30fps
- Privacy mask zones: black-out from live-view and recording of sensitive areas like keypads so personal information is protected
- Multiple viewing areas with individually-configurable media streams in H.264/Motion JPEG, controllable frame-rate, bandwidth, and PTZ control
- Digital PTZ: Digital zoom with virtual pan/tilt while zoomed with multiple preset positions and guard tours
- Supports third party applications for advanced video analytics such as facial or license plate recognition software
- ONVIF compliant
- Events
-
- Digital motion detection: When motion is detected, recording starts. Programmable include/exclude windows, and sensitivity
- External sources: Wire external appliances like door/window contacts, PIRs, or glass-break sensors are tripped, recording starts
- Scheduled recording: Recording starts/ends at specific times. Can be used with other modes, like continuous recording, motion-detection, and external sources
- Camera tampering: An action is triggered when the camera is moved, covered, or goes severely out of focus
- Third party applications that are able to trigger events
- Additional non-alarm events include: When camera switches Day/Night mode, network error, and storage errors
- Programmable pre/post trigger intervals to ensure entire event is captured.
- Actions
-
- Selectable actions when event occur
- Available actions including file upload, email notifications with attachments
- Begin recording to specified location
- Trigger external appliance such as lights, sirens, or relays
- Activate a PTZ preset
- Activate IR LEDs at a specific intensity
- Files can be saved locally to MicroSD card up to 64GB or to remote NAS or NVR
- Configurable Live-view Settings
-
- Controls and layout individually configurable based on installation and personal preference
- Select a media stream profile
- Manually activate/disable output port to hold-close a gate, or turn-on a light or siren
- Pulse-activate the output port to manually trip an alarm, siren, or relay for a predetermined amount of time
- Manually trigger an event activity, like to send an email, or trip an alarm or relay. Useful to confirm programming during initial set-up or in emergencies
- One-button to take a snapshot of live screen
- Configurable Camera Settings
-
- Image rotation to compensate for different mounting positions: 0°, 90°, 180°, 270°, and elongated "Corridor Format"
- Color, Brightness, Sharpness, Contrast, White balance
- Exposure control, Exposure zones, Backlight compensation
- Fine-tuning of behavior at low light including shutter speed and gain
- Text and image overlay size and opacity, with the ability to upload custom images like company logos/graphics
- Access
-
- Access through most web browsers including Internet Explorer, Firefox, and Safari
- Internet Explorer on a Windows OS is recommended for full access to features and functions
- Automatic emails can be sent, with still-images or video clip attachments, when events happen
- Multiple users with individual passwords and selectable access from live-view only to full administrative permissions
- Alarm In/Out
-
- One terminal each to wire external appliances or to connect to an alarm panel
- Directly wire door/window contacts, PIRs, glass-break sensors, smoke detectors
- Directly wire sirens or relays to activate lights, open doors, or close gates
- Manually trip alarm-out to test after installation or in an emergency

Technical parametersAxis Communications M1145-L Specs | Image Sensor | 1/2.9 progressive scan RGB CMOS | | Lens | 3 - 10.5 mm, f/1.4 varifocal P-iris, with built in IR-cut filter Motorized focus/zoom Angle of view: 95 - 34° (H), 50 - 19° (V), 112 - 38° (D) | | Resolution | 1920 x 1080 to 352 x 240 | | Frame Rate | 30 fps | | Compression | H.264 | | Minimum Illumination | Without IR LEDs: 0.6 lux With IR LEDs: 0.0 lux | | IR Illumination | Variable intensity IR LEDs 50' (15 m) range | | PTZ | Digital PTZ | | Alarm Input / Output | 1 x Input terminal block 1 x Output terminal block | | Network Connection | RJ-45 10/100 | | Network Protocols | IPv4/v6, HTTP, HTTPS, SSL/TLS, QoS Layer 3 DiffServ, FTP, SMTP. Bonjour, UPnP, SNMPv1/v2c/v3(MIB-II), DNS, DynDNS, NTP, RTSP, RTP, TCP, UDP, IGMP, RTCP, ICMP, DHCP, ARP, SOCKS, CIFS/SMB, SSH | | Memory Card | MicroSD card, up to 64 GB | | Approvals | EN 55022 Class B, EN 61000-6-1, EN 61000-6-2, EN 61000-3-2, EN 61000-3-3, EN 55024 FCC Part 15, Subpart B, Class B VCCI Class B AS/NZS CISPR 22, Class B ICES-003 Class B KCC: KN22 Class B KN24 IEC/EN/UL 60950-1 EN 50581 | | Power | Power-over-Ethernet IEEE802.3af/802.3at Type 1 Class 2, Max. 6.0 W | | Environmental | Operating temperature: 32 to 122°F (0 to 50°C) Humidity: 20 - 80% non-condensing | | Dimensions | 4.5 x 3.0 x 1.7" (11.4 x 7.5 x 4.4 cm) | | Weight | 9.2 oz (260 g) | | | | Package Weight | 1.28 lb | | Box Dimensions (LxWxH) | 7.05 x 6.95 x 4.0" |
